PackageDescription | The GLPK (GNU Linear Programming Kit) package is intended for solving large-scale linear programming (LP), mixed integer programming (MIP), and other related problems. It is a set of routines written in ANSI C and organized in the form of a callable library. GLPK supports the GNU MathProg language, which is a subset of the AMPL language. The GLPK package includes the following main components: * Revised simplex method. * Primal-dual interior point method. * Branch-and-bound method. * Translator for GNU MathProg. * Application program interface (API). * Stand-alone LP/MIP solver. |
